Kano Pilgrims Board plans using mobile phones for enlightenment

The Kano State Pilgrims Welfare Board says it is considering using mobile phones for pilgrims’ enlightenment.
This is contained in a statement signed by the board’s Public Relations Officer, Alhaji Nuhu Badamasi, and issued to newsmen on Tuesday in Kano.
According to the statement, the Permanent Secretary of board, Malam Abba Yakubu, made the remark at an interactive session with stakeholders in Kano.
He said the measure became necessary as it would complement the effort it was making during the weekly and daily induction course.
Yakubu said the new initiative when introduced, would also educate prospective pilgrims on the need to adhere strictly to the rules and regulations governing the Hajj rites.
He said enlightening the pilgrims through mobile phones was a new innovation which should be embraced by pilgrims seriously, considering the immense benefits to be derived from it.
He solicited the cooperation of all intending pilgrims and the general public for the success of the exercise.
The Chairman of the board, Sheikh Abba Koki, solicited the understanding and support of this year’s intending pilgrims who may wish to carry excess luggage to engage the services of Cargo Airlines.
He warned that the board would no longer permit the possession of 32kg and eight kg luggage for each pilgrim.
